> You just have to associate the non-standard extension with the Oxygen
> XML Editor in Window -> Preferences -> General -> Editors -> File
> Associations and with the oXygen XML content type in Window ->
> Preferences -> General -> Content Types -> Text -> XML -> oXygen XML as
> described in the User Manual for the Eclipse plugin:
>
> http://projects.sync.ro/doc/ug-eclipse/common-problems.html
>
> If you associate the extension with oXygen Eclipse as described above
> and the file does not have an encoding declaration in the document
> prolog then oXygen applies the UTF-8 encoding by default. There was a
> problem with the default encoding when it was not declared in the
> document prolog but version 8.1 which will be released probably next
> week will fix that, it will use UTF-8 by default.

>> Suggestion on the Eclipse plug-in docs: it would be helpful to mention
>> that you may need to explicitly set the encoding for XML documents
>> that have a non-standard extension and that are being reported as
>> ASCII rather than UTF-8 by Eclipse.
>>
>> It took me a while to figure this out (and I might never have if I
>> didn't dimly remember being able to set the encoding in the package
>> explorer).
